Transaction 323f24110fe2df6f7227d7ab30e715b8bb25f9bcf0425ac5c931f925fa2430a5
2 Input
2 Outputs
- 323f24110fe2df6f7227d7ab30e715b8bb25f9bcf0425ac5c931f925fa2430a5:0
- 323f24110fe2df6f7227d7ab30e715b8bb25f9bcf0425ac5c931f925fa2430a5:1
value 13662268
address 13K392GuF15PastLabQWkqC9jXKnyxuubS
value 171121
address 1CXr9g5oVR6kAExURWbRGJSDHNM3F5PZeH